Valve installation

Valve fitting is a critical, safety-critical operation in gas cylinder maintenance: fitting the correct valve with the correct torque is a prerequisite for the safe use of the cylinder. Incorrect torque can lead to damage to the thread and the cylinder, which jeopardises the safety of the entire system. The importance of fitting valves
The correct installation of valves is essential for safe gas storage operations: it prevents gas leaks, maintains pressure levels, and the different valve designs prevent accidental mixing of gases at the cylinder connection. Compliance with standard torque specifications is of paramount importance: different cylinder sizes and valve materials require different tightening torques.

Valve installation machines and torque wrenches
The EL60 electric valve actuator is the main industrial equipment in PWENT’s product range (diameter 80–320 mm, length 400–1650 mm, torque 80–400 Nm). EL60-ATEX for potentially explosive atmospheres (94/9/EC Group II approval). EL100-C for small cylinders with parallel threads (diameter 50–240 mm). AIR4–AIR5B pneumatic wrenches for diameters 70–320 mm, available in wall-mounted or stand-mounted versions. Torque wrenches: Bahco 74W14-300 (accuracy guaranteed up to 100,000 tightening cycles), Bahco TAW14340 (17–340 Nm with digital memory), Holex 657277 (DIN EN ISO 6789), Norbar Clicktronic 340 (lithium battery).
